This brings me to a critical, often overlooked aspect: bankroll management. This is the unsexy backbone of any sustainable strategy. I treat my session budget not as a single pot to be won or lost, but as a strategic resource to be deployed. A method I personally favor is the percentage-based approach, never wagering more than 2% of my session bankroll on a single spin. This isn't about guaranteeing a win—no strategy can do that—it's about maximizing your time in the game to encounter and capitalize on those key features. It's the difference between blowing your entire stake in five minutes on max bets and having the runway to weather variance and trigger a bonus round. I've seen too many players ignore this, chasing losses with escalating bets, only to exhaust their funds just before what could have been a lucrative cycle. The discipline here is as important as any understanding of paylines.
